My local Carquest store is in the process of converting to an Advance Auto Parts store. I am curious, since Advance now owns the Carquest name, if they are planning to eventually phase out the Carquest name, or to keep both formats. For what it's worth, Carquest has struggled here the past few years, and several of the independent auto parts stores in the area have closed as competition from larger chains has arrived.

I have never been overly impressed by Carquest as they always seemed like a much less successful version of a NAPA store.

The one Carquest I know of here is an independently owned store (like a franchise), so perhaps the store there the franchisee just wanted to sell out and Advance bought the location so thus would now use their name?
That has happened with other types of stores where they have one name for owned stores and a different for franchises.

It is my understanding that all of the stores that were converted to Advance were corporate owned. However, a handful of Carquest locations still exist. There is one still open in St. Helens, Oregon, and a handful scattered around the Portland area.
